Datasheet STAIRTEC SL PRODUCT DESCRIPTION STAIRTEC SL is an aluminum angle profile appropriate for all floor types, particularly wood staircases. This profile is particularly suited for retrofitting damaged stairs and concealing edge imperfections. TECHNICAL FEATURES Length: 2,70 meters MATERIAL DESCRIPTION Aluminum The primary aluminum alloy EN AW-6060 in T6 temper is suitable for complex extrusions, offering high strength and an excellent natural surface finish that lends itself well to subsequent finishing processes. ANODIZED ALUMINUM: The anodic oxidation process provides protection against corrosion caused by atmospheric agents, without involving galvanic treatments. According to the EN 12373 standard, the profiles are treated with preventive processes that make them uniformly opaque, subsequently they are coloured through an electro-chemical oxidation process in the standard colours Silver, Gold, Bronze, Copper and Titanium with a thickness of up to 10 microns. SUBLIMATED ALUMINUM: The finish obtained through the painting and sublimation process is a process that consists of a first phase corresponding to the powder coating process and a second phase that uses sublimation transfer technology. This allows images or decorations to be transferred from a film to an object, usually metal, using heat and pressure, creating a high-quality and durable aesthetic finish. In addition to presenting realistic decorative effects, it also retains the characteristics of an electrostatic painting based on polyester powders.
